What is a Bridal Gown?

A bridal gown is a formal dress worn by a bride during her wedding ceremony. Traditionally white or ivory to symbolize purity, bridal gowns now come in various shades, styles, and fabrics. Whether minimalist or lavishly embellished, the right gown reflects the bride’s personality and complements the overall theme of the wedding.

The History of the Bridal Gown

Bridal gowns have a long and evolving history. In ancient Rome, brides wore long, flowing robes in bright colors like yellow or red. The modern white bridal gown became popular after Queen Victoria wore a white lace dress to her wedding in 1840. Since then, the white gown has become a staple in Western weddings.

Throughout the decades, bridal gown styles have shifted with fashion trends:

  • 1920s – Flapper-inspired gowns with dropped waists
  • 1950s – Tea-length dresses and full skirts
  • 1980s – Puffy sleeves and voluminous gowns (think Princess Diana)
  • 2000s–present – Diversity in cuts, colors, and materials

Popular Bridal Gown Styles

Every bride has a unique vision, and bridal gown designers cater to a variety of styles. Here are some of the most popular gown silhouettes:

  • Ball Gown – The classic “princess” dress with a fitted bodice and full skirt.
  • A-Line – Flattering on most body types, it gently flares from the waist.
  • Mermaid – Fitted from the bust through the hips, then flaring out at the knees.
  • Sheath – A simple, straight silhouette that hugs the body’s natural shape.
  • Empire Waist – Features a high waistline just below the bust, flowing down the body.

Each silhouette brings its own mood and aesthetic. Trying on different styles helps brides find what flatters them most.

Fabrics Used in Bridal Gowns

The fabric can dramatically influence the look and feel of a bridal gown. Some common materials include:

  • Lace – Romantic and delicate, often used for overlays or sleeves.
  • Tulle – Lightweight netting that adds volume and texture.
  • Silk – Luxurious and smooth with a natural sheen.
  • Chiffon – Soft and floaty, great for ethereal designs.
  • Satin – Heavier with a glossy finish, perfect for structured gowns.
  • Organza – Crisp and sheer, often used in layers.

The fabric not only affects the gown’s appearance but also its weight, movement, and suitability for different climates.

Custom vs. Ready-to-Wear Bridal Gowns

Brides typically choose between ready-to-wear and custom-made bridal gowns:

  • Ready-to-Wear – Available in standard sizes at bridal stores. Alterations are usually required for the perfect fit. These gowns are ideal for brides on a timeline or budget.
  • Custom-Made – Tailored to the bride’s exact measurements and preferences. Custom gowns often require more time and money but result in a one-of-a-kind look.

Some designers offer semi-custom options, allowing brides to tweak an existing design with preferred fabrics, sleeves, or embellishments.

Budgeting for a Wedding Dress in the USA

The cost of a wedding dress in the USA can vary widely:

  • Budget-Friendly – $300–$800 (David’s Bridal, Lulus, online shops)
  • Mid-Range – $800–$2,500 (Allure, Morilee, BHLDN, local boutiques)
  • Designer/Couture – $3,000–$10,000+ (Vera Wang, Monique Lhuillier, Ines Di Santo)

It’s essential to budget for alterations, which typically cost $200–$800, and for accessories, shoes, and veils.

What Makes a Wedding Dress Elegant?

Elegance in a wedding dress is all about simplicity, sophistication, and subtle details. These dresses avoid overly trendy or excessive elements and instead focus on refined cuts, high-quality fabrics, and graceful silhouettes.

Common characteristics of elegant wedding dresses include:

  • Clean lines and minimal embellishments
  • Luxurious fabrics like satin, silk, and crepe
  • Classic silhouettes like A-line, sheath, or fit-and-flare
  • Timeless colors such as ivory, white, or champagne
  • Delicate accents like lace sleeves, buttons, or modest beadwork

Elegant wedding dresses are ideal for brides who prefer a polished and understated look that still makes a statement.
